Develop a structural health monitoring platform for a reusable rocket launch platform by ruggedizing a COTS fiber sensing system so that it can survive a launch environment. This effort will be the first time fiber sensors are demonstrated as a viable platform to showcase vehicle health on a re-launchable rocket platform. This collaboration will foster a relationship with the space launch community.
Currently, there is little or no way to validate the structural health of reusable rockets after deployment. By installing fiber optics sensor in the OML/IML (outer mold-line/inner mold-line) of the reusable vehicle, the structural integrity of the vehicle can be mapped out and potential problems can be monitored.
